Why Yamaha Timberwolf 250 Carburetor is Necessary

I’ve found that the carburetor is one of the most important parts of the Yamaha Timberwolf 250 because it controls how the engine gets the right mix of air and fuel. Without it, my ATV would not start properly, idle smoothly, or deliver the power I need when riding on trails or rough ground. It plays a big role in keeping the engine running efficiently and reliably.

From my experience, a good carburetor also helps my Timberwolf 250 respond better when I accelerate. If the carburetor is dirty, worn out, or not adjusted correctly, I can feel the difference right away in poor performance, rough idling, or even stalling. That’s why I consider it necessary for keeping the ATV dependable and enjoyable to ride.

I also like that the carburetor helps maintain fuel efficiency. When it is working the way it should, my Yamaha Timberwolf 250 uses fuel more effectively and runs stronger overall. For me, that makes the carburetor not just a part, but a key component that keeps the ATV in good working condition.

My Buying Guides on Yamaha Timberwolf 250 Carburetor

When I started looking for a replacement carburetor for my Yamaha Timberwolf 250, I quickly realized that not all carburetors are the same. The right one can make a huge difference in how smoothly my ATV starts, idles, and accelerates. Below is the buying guide I wish I had when I first began shopping.

1. Check Compatibility First

The first thing I always do is make sure the carburetor is specifically compatible with the Yamaha Timberwolf 250. Even if a carburetor looks similar, small differences in mounting size, throttle connection, and fuel inlet placement can cause problems. I recommend verifying the model year of my ATV before buying so I know I’m getting the correct fit.

2. Look for OEM or High-Quality Replacement Parts

I’ve learned that OEM carburetors usually offer the best fit and reliability, but a good aftermarket replacement can also work well if it comes from a trusted brand. When I shop, I look for products with solid reviews, clear specifications, and included parts like gaskets, jets, or seals if needed.

3. Pay Attention to Material and Build Quality

In my experience, carburetors made with durable aluminum or corrosion-resistant materials last longer and perform better. Since ATVs are often exposed to dirt, water, and rough conditions, I prefer a carburetor that feels sturdy and well-machined rather than something that looks cheap or flimsy.

4. Consider Ease of Installation

I always check whether the carburetor comes ready to install or if it requires extra tuning and modifications. Some models are designed as direct replacements, which saves me time and frustration. If I’m not planning to do a lot of mechanical work, I look for a carburetor with a straightforward bolt-on design.

5. Review Jetting and Tuning Options

Because performance can vary depending on altitude, weather, and riding style, I like carburetors that allow easy jet adjustments. If the jetting is too far off, my ATV may run rich or lean, which affects performance. A carburetor with adjustable settings gives me more control over how my Timberwolf runs.

6. Check for Included Accessories

When I compare products, I pay attention to what’s included in the package. Some carburetors come with a throttle cable, intake manifold, gaskets, fuel filter, or air filter. Getting a kit with these extras can save me money and make installation much easier.

7. Read Customer Reviews Carefully

I trust real customer feedback because it often tells me how the carburetor performs after installation. I look for reviews that mention easy starting, smooth idle, good throttle response, and whether the part held up over time. If many buyers report the same issue, I take that as a warning sign.

8. Balance Price and Value

I don’t always choose the cheapest option. In my experience, a very low-priced carburetor may save money upfront but cost more later if it fails quickly or causes tuning issues. I try to find the best balance between price, durability, and performance so I get real value for my money.

9. Make Sure It Supports Proper Fuel Flow

A carburetor that doesn’t manage fuel properly can cause hard starts, poor acceleration, or engine stalling. I look for one that maintains consistent fuel delivery and matches the needs of the Timberwolf 250 engine. This helps my ATV run smoother and more reliably.

10. Think About Maintenance and Cleaning

I prefer a carburetor that is easy to clean and maintain. Since fuel residue and dirt can build up over time, I want a unit that I can service without too much hassle. Regular cleaning helps keep my ATV performing well and extends the life of the carburetor.
